Homeowners Insurance Skyrocketing? Policy Canceling? Lakewood Financial Can Help!

The Florida homeowners insurance market is in turmoil, and Florida homeowners are paying the price—literally. Premiums are rising fast, and just recently two more homeowners companies received permission from the Florida Office of Insurance Regulation (OIR) to cancel more than 33,000 Florida homeowners insurance policies.
